Business manager warns Southern Columbia Area SD is underbudgeted for cyber and outside placements as budget season begins

Southern Columbia Area School District Facilities & Finance Meeting · January 13, 2026

Chris, the district business manager, told the board the budget is under pressure from rising cyber‑charter and outside placement costs; staff and the superintendent said an enrollment and staffing study will be shared next week to better inform the 2026–27 budget.

The district’s business manager said the school system is underbudgeted for online (cyber) placements and unpredictable outside placements that can cost $50,000 to $150,000 per student, and he warned the coming budget year will be difficult without adjustments.
